## Artifact Signing — SDK Parity Notes (Weekly Sync)

Kestrel SDK for Android reached parity with the Swift client this sprint: offline queueing, batched telemetry, and retry semantics now match. Both SDKs ship as signed artifacts from the same pipeline. Remaining gap: background sync throttling, targeted next sprint. Verify both release bundles before tagging. Both artifacts validate against the shared signing key below.

signing key of kawig-fafog = bky19_6Fypv1qws7J8qJtaYjX

Re: deploybot polling loop — the structure is fine, but please don't inline these numbers. The bot polls the Skiffworks pipeline API and posts status to the channel; if polling is too aggressive we get rate-limited, too lazy and engineers ping it manually, defeating the point. Pull the intervals and backoff caps into a constants module so future tuning is one-line changes with history. The values I'd start with are these.

tuning table, kawep-tawif:
CAPS = {
    "olidor": 80,
    "belion": 7,
    "quenys": 225,
    "druox": 839,
    "fraath": 482,
}

Title: Fabrikelle factory emits stale foreign keys under parallel runs

Severity: P2. When test suites run with more than 4 workers, the sequence allocator in Fabrikelle reuses IDs, producing orphaned child records and flaky constraint failures in CI. Workaround: pin workers to 1 on affected suites. Fix likely in the allocator lock. Reproduced against the build identified below.

build token for tajeg-bajep: htk14_409ba9df6b8acb

The printed labels and vitrine captions for the new Hallowmere Wing were not collected yesterday as scheduled; the courier from Drayfield Transit arrived after the records office had closed. Records team: please confirm all 142 labels remain boxed and sealed in the proofing room, re-verify the checklist against the curator's final layout, and flag any missing mounts. A second pick-up is booked for Thursday morning. When the courier arrives, apply the confidential hand-over instruction noted below.

dispatch memo: the sorius tamius courier leaves the praeth ledger at gate 4873 under passcode 928014